Pros

Time off is nice, people I work directly with are like family. But other than that I'm running out of positive things to say about this company.

Cons

Return to office mandate was just another example in a long line of taking away or making benefits worse. I've been here over 10 years and there's not a single benefit that has gotten better. Only worse. The return to office is completely arbitrary and has killed any and all trust I had in senior leadership. They talk about being committed to flexibility, as long as it means you're in the office 3 days per week. It's insulting to tell me people on my team outside 30 miles from the office can do their job effectively from home, but I can't. They're even monitoring badge scans and sending reports to leaders. This is a level of micromanagement I've never even imagined here. A true 180 from the Principapl I've known the last 10 years. Management is in a constant race to "average" with every single benefit they offer and refuse to try to stand out at anything. Pay has always been below industry average at best. They attracted and retained people because of the other benefits (especially flexibility), but now that they're taking that away, I would not bother applying here if you're looking.

Pros

Decent work life balance and benefits. Principal offers a pension which is unheard of in today’s age.

Cons

Pay is below average and Principal does not offer inflation raises. Once you hit the midpoint of your salary, you will get a 0% raise until you’re promoted, which will take multiple years regardless of performance. Performance reviews are vague and often used against employees to avoid promotions. At least in my department, I’ve yet to see any of the remote workers be promoted. This is starting to affect attrition and we’re already starting to see people leaving. It’s well known at this point that the best way to get promoted is to leave Principal and get rehired, which even leadership has stated publicly. This is a huge frustration and blow to morale, as it starts to feel like employees need to compete against their co-workers for raises.
